Heating System Installation in Kansas City, MO
Heating system installation services involve setting up new heating units to ensure reliable warmth throughout a home or property. These projects typically include installing furnaces, heat pumps, or boilers, whether for new construction, a replacement of outdated equipment, or upgrades to improve efficiency. Property owners usually want to understand the different types of heating systems available, the compatibility with their property, and the overall process involved in installation to make informed decisions that meet their comfort needs.
Homeowners often inquire about the scope of installation projects, including whether the service covers both single-family homes and multi-unit properties. They also seek clarity on factors such as system sizing, energy efficiency, and the integration with existing ductwork or ventilation systems. Understanding these aspects helps property owners plan effectively and ensure the chosen heating system provides consistent, cost-effective warmth for their space.

Common Heating System Installation Jobs
Furnace Installation - ensures reliable heating for homes during cold weather.
Heat Pump Setup - provides efficient heating and cooling with a single system.
Boiler Installation - offers consistent warmth for homes with radiator systems.
Ductless System Installation - adds flexible heating options to individual rooms or zones.
Radiant Floor Heating - delivers even warmth through embedded heating elements.
Gas Line Connection - safely supplies fuel for new heating appliances.
Heating System Installation Questions
What types of heating systems can be installed? Common options include furnaces, heat pumps, and boilers, suitable for different property sizes and preferences.
How do I know which heating system is right for my property? Factors like home size, insulation, and existing ductwork influence the best choice for efficient heating.
What should I consider before installing a new heating system? It's important to assess energy efficiency, compatibility with current infrastructure, and long-term operational costs.
Are there any permits required for heating system installation? Local regulations typically require permits to ensure the installation meets safety and building codes.
